

Denny Granahan
ba, mha, pcha and ltca
In 2004, I accepted my first position in the industry that would later become my passion. Serving older adults is more than just a career; it is a calling, and one that, when done correctly, can bring happiness and satisfaction to all parties involved. • Served at the York County Area Agency on Aging • Adult Residential Licensing Representative with Pennsylvania Department of Human Services providing regulatory oversight and guidance to personal care home providers • Personal Care Home Administrator for national and regional providers: participated in changes in legal entities by providing guidance on state-specific compliance issues and operational challenges • Helped to develop the 100-hour Personal Care Home Administrator Training Course at Penn State York and has instructed numerous sections • Expertise in regulatory affairs, community-level operations and associate training and development

Michelle Quirin
BSN, crrn, ccrn
Michelle is a Registered nurse with over 33 years of experience in Hospital, Subacute Rehabilitation, Skilled Nursing Home, Assisted Living and Personal Care Home settings. She has led various departments over the years where she was instrumental in steering committees and work groups to improve patient outcomes. She received her education from Millersville University and Saint Joseph's school of nursing and is committed to improving the health and wellbeing of all she serves.
